The hinges are misaligned

If the hinges on your uPVC door are misaligned, it could be difficult to open and close them. This could be a major problem and can cause damage to the door itself and flooring in your home. Fortunately, you can fix your uPVC hinges by either changing them or adjusting them. This will ensure that the door is operating correctly and will not call to make costly repairs in the future.

It is recommended to first inspect the uPVC to determine what caused it to be out of alignment. This can be done by opening and shutting the door and checking for areas where it has stuck. You can also make use of a spirit level examine the alignment of the door. Also, upvc door repairs near me should look at the gap between the uPVC frame of the door and the door sash to ensure that it is level.

Based on the type of uPVC door you are using, it may have an adjustment mechanism that is different. Some uPVC door models come with compression hinges that can be adjusted by a screw on the bottom. The screw is typically hexagonal and is covered by the cap. You can make use of an Allen wrench and remove the cap to adjust the compression hinge.

Certain uPVC doors come with flags or T-flag hinges that may be adjusted by loosening the screws on the outside of the door. Typically, these screws have a small hole in the middle and are slightly longer than the other hinge screws. Once you've loosen the screw, you are able to remove it and replace it with a longer one. Close and then open the door several times to make sure that the new screw is aligned properly.

Moisture and humidity are a second common cause of misaligned uPVC hinges for doors. This can cause doors to swell and warp. This can be prevented by ensuring that the doors are kept away from sources of heat and by ensuring that there is adequate ventilation in your home. Broken locks

A broken lock on your Upvc door is not only inconvenient and insecure, it can also put your home's security at risk. Fortunately, there are some simple solutions to this issue. Try tightening the barrel section of the handle. Find the screw that holds the barrel in place and tighten it with the screwdriver. This will tighten the door handle, making it easier to secure your home.

If the issue persists, it may be a problem with the internal springs that hold the handle in position. If this is the situation, a professional can help you resolve the issue. The expert can also check whether the key cylinder is damaged, and will require the replacement.

A damaged latch follower or gearbox could be the reason for your uPVC doors not opening. Depending on what type of uPVC you have, various solutions are possible. Most of the time the issues are a result of wear and tear, and can be addressed by an expert locksmith.
